What Is Tan Delta Cable Testing

Tan Delta is a cable testing method that measures the dielectric loss in a cable. This method is used to detect early signs of insulation failure in high voltage cables. The dielectric loss is the energy loss that occurs during the transmission of electrical signals through a cable. This energy loss is caused by the insulation material, which has a certain level of electrical resistance and is not ideal for creating a completely lossless signal.

With the passage of time, cable insulation can become degraded due to various factors such as environmental conditions, temperature fluctuations, and mechanical wear and tear. As the insulation becomes degraded, the dielectric loss increases. This increase in dielectric loss is an early sign of insulation failure, which can lead to cable breakdown and costly repairs.

The Tan Delta cable testing method involves applying a low voltage AC voltage to the cable to determine the current flowing through the insulation material. The current is then compared to the voltage applied, and the difference between the two values is used to calculate the Tan Delta value. The value obtained gives an indication of the quality of the insulation material and the extent of any degradation that has occurred.

The Tan Delta value is an indication of the quality of the insulation material, with a lower value indicating better quality and a higher value indicating the presence of defects or degradation. A value of less than 0.5 is considered to be in the normal range, while a value of 0.5 or higher suggests that the cable insulation is compromised and requires further attention.

The Tan Delta method is a non-destructive testing method that is widely used in the power industry to determine the health of high voltage cables. It is a quick and easy method that can be performed while the cable is in service, making it suitable for use in a variety of applications. The method is particularly useful for detecting early signs of insulation failure, allowing timely and proactive maintenance to be carried out before costly breakdowns occur.

In conclusion, Tan Delta cable testing is a valuable method for assessing the health of high voltage cables. It provides a non-destructive and quick way to detect early signs of insulation failure and to determine the quality of the insulation material. The method is widely used in the power industry and is an important tool for ensuring the reliability and safety of electrical systems.
